MEMO — Supplier Contract Renewal: Valtorre Packaging

To: Branch Managers

Our agreement with Valtorre Packaging expires at quarter-end. Procurement has negotiated a two-year renewal with revised volume tiers and a modest reduction in freight surcharges. Branches should continue ordering through the standard portal; no changes to lead times are expected during the transition. Direct questions to your regional procurement liaison rather than the supplier. The commercial context behind this renewal is set out below.

confidential, kahog-bawif: The northern region missed its Pramir quota by 20.0 percent last quarter. Casaxek Freight plans to lower the Fraion list price by 41.5 percent in December. The finance team signed off on a budget of $236.4 million for Project Druius. The renewal with Fenysix Partners closes at $91.3 million a year, 2.1 percent below the last contract.

INTERNAL MEMO — Finance Team Only

Re: Term Sheet from Caldrey Systems

Caldrey's revised term sheet arrived Tuesday. Key points: a three-year supply commitment, volume rebates tiered at 8% and 12%, and an exclusivity clause covering the Velmora product line. Lena Harwick has flagged the exclusivity language as potentially restrictive given our pipeline with other partners. Please model cash impact under both tiers before Friday's review. Our position going into negotiations is noted below.

board note of kahag-baguf: The finance team signed off on a budget of $419.2 million for Project Gorvan.

Visitor Policy — After-Hours Server Room Access, Cordwell Tower

Reception staff: no visitor enters the server room after 19:00 without a pre-approved escort from Infrastructure. Check the after-hours list, verify photo ID, issue a red visitor lanyard, and log entry and exit times in the night register. Escorts must remain with visitors at all times. Do not admit anyone not on the list, regardless of seniority claims. The server room door requires the escort to enter the code below.

badge for tajeg-kagap: bdg-EWZTJN-83588199